#include <ppp.h>
#include "pppfsm.h"
#include "ip_prv.h"
/***************************************
**
** Constants
**
*/
/*
** PPP Protocol Numbers
*/
#define PPP_PROT_IP 0x0021
#define PPP_PROT_IPCP 0x8021
/*
** IPCP Configuration Options
*/
#define IPCP_CI_ADDR 3 /* IP Address */
#define IPCP_CI_DNS 129 /* Primary DNS server */
/***************************************
**
** Macros
**
*/
/*
** PPP error code -> RTCS error code conversion
*/
#define PPP_TO_RTCS_ERROR(x) ((x)?((x)|0x2000):(x))
/***************************************
**
** Type definitions
**
*/
/*
** The IPCP Options state used during negotiation
*/
typedef struct ipcp_neg {
unsigned NEG_ADDRS : 1; /* Not used */
unsigned NEG_CP : 1; /* Not used */
unsigned NEG_ADDR : 1;
unsigned NEG_DNS : 1;
unsigned : 0;
_ip_address ADDR;
_ip_address DNS;
} IPCP_NEG, _PTR_ IPCP_NEG_PTR;
typedef struct ipcp_init {
unsigned NEG_LOCAL_DNS : 1;
unsigned NEG_REMOTE_DNS : 1;
unsigned ACCEPT_LOCAL_ADDR : 1;
unsigned ACCEPT_REMOTE_ADDR : 1;
unsigned ACCEPT_LOCAL_DNS : 1;
unsigned ACCEPT_REMOTE_DNS : 1;
unsigned DEFAULT_NETMASK : 1;
unsigned DEFAULT_ROUTE : 1;
unsigned : 0;
_ip_address LOCAL_ADDR;
_ip_address REMOTE_ADDR;
_ip_address NETMASK;
_ip_address LOCAL_DNS;
_ip_address REMOTE_DNS;
} IPCP_INIT, _PTR_ IPCP_INIT_PTR;
typedef struct ipcp_opt {
_ip_address ADDR; /* Negotiated IP address */
_ip_address DNS; /* Negotiated DNS server address */
} IPCP_OPT, _PTR_ IPCP_OPT_PTR;
/*
** The IPCP Configuration structure
*/
typedef struct ipcp_cfg_struct {
_ppp_handle HANDLE; /* PPP channel */
void (_CODE_PTR_ CALLUP)(pointer); /* previous PPP_LINK_UP callback */
pointer PARAMUP; /* previous PPP_LINK_UP parameter */
void (_CODE_PTR_ CALLDOWN)(pointer); /* previous PPP_LINK_DOWN callback */
pointer PARAMDOWN; /* previous PPP_LINK_DOWN parameter */
void (_CODE_PTR_ IP_UP) (pointer); /* application UP callback */
void (_CODE_PTR_ IP_DOWN) (pointer); /* application DOWN callback */
pointer IP_PARAM; /* parameter to IP_UP and IP_DOWN */
IPCP_INIT INIT; /* Initial values provided by application */
IPCP_NEG NEG; /* Options under negotiation */
IPCP_OPT LOPT; /* Negotiated local options */
IPCP_OPT POPT; /* Negotiated peer options */
IPIF_PARM BIND_PARMS; /* Parameters to IPIF_[un]bind */
IPIF_PARM GATE_PARMS; /* Parameters to IPIF_gate_{add,remove} */
PPPFSM_CFG FSM; /* IPCP automaton state */
} IPCP_CFG_STRUCT, _PTR_ IPCP_CFG_STRUCT_PTR;
/***************************************
**
** Function-specific type definitions
**
*/
/* IPCP_bind() */
typedef struct tcpip_parm_ipcp {
TCPIP_PARM COMMON;
_rtcs_if_handle handle; /* [IN] the RTCS interface state structure */
IPCP_DATA_STRUCT_PTR data; /* [IN] IPCP parameters */
} TCPIP_PARM_IPCP;
/***************************************
**
** Global variables
**
*/
extern PPPFSM_CALL IPCP_FSM_CALL;
/***************************************
**
** Prototypes
**
*/
uint_32 IPCP_init (IP_IF_PTR);
uint_32 IPCP_destroy (IP_IF_PTR);
uint_32 IPCP_send (IP_IF_PTR, RTCSPCB_PTR, _ip_address, _ip_address, pointer);
void IPCP_recv(PCB_PTR, pointer);
void IPCP_bind(TCPIP_PARM_IPCP _PTR_);
#endif
